#63da64 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#63da64 is composed of 38.8% red, 85.5%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 54.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 54.1%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 120.5 degrees, a saturation of 61.7% and a lightness of 62.2%. #63da64 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6ffc8 with #00b500.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

#63da64 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#63da64 has RGB values of R:99, G:218, B:100 and CMYK values of C:0.55, M:0, Y:0.54, K:0.15. Its decimal value is 6543972.
